UN Human Rights Standards and Mechanisms to Combat Violence against Children

A Contribution to the UN Secretary General’s Study on Violence against Children

The Convention on the Rights of the Child, adopted in 1989, is the most widely ratified international human rights instrument. In spite of this wide acceptance, children continue to be routinely subject to many forms of violence. This publication is aimed to evoke the human rights framework set out in international instruments adopted by the United Nations. It also evaluates how treaty bodies established by human rights conventions and other UN human rights mechanisms address the protection of children from violence.
